Applications have been called for this year’s Kerrie Nairn Scholarship for Public Speaking 2008. Now in its third year, the scholarship provides financial support to further a public speaker’s skill and knowledge in public speaking. The winner will also assist senior school students develop their public speaking skills through the program of national activities such as Celebrating Democracy Week - the National Schools Constitutional Convention or the Future Leaders Initiative. Worth more than A$10,000 to fund travel costs, course fees and study tours, the scholarship was established in the memory of Kerrie Nairn, a professional speaker known for her commitment and dedication to the craft of public speaking. The scholarship is open to public speakers, who are presently working full or part-time. The Kerrie Nairn Scholarship for Public Speaking is supported by the Australian government through the Quality Outcomes Program, administered by the Department of Education, Employment and Workplace Relations. read more
